HTC Legend passes FCC testing with GSM support
A recently dug up FCC filing has revealed that the HTC Legend smartphone is approved for use in the US and has GSM network support. Historically, handsets that appear in such a fashion go on sale a few weeks later. While the frequency support of the Legend at the FCC is not revealed, the presence of a SIM card slot does narrow it down somewhat.
The Legend will sport a 600MHz processor and has a 3.2-inch AMOLED screen as its major features. There is also a 5-megapixel camera with LED flash and an optical trackpad instead of a trackball. It should also ship with the latest Android 2.1 software with multi-touch support. [via AndroPhones]
